Fans of Everton have been airing that they do not want John Stones to return from Manchester City after Noel Whelan claimed that Newcastle would face competition from the Toffees for his signature.

Former Premier League footballer Noel Whelan, as reported by Football Insider, has insisted that Newcastle United would have a “fight on their hands” from the Toffees to sign the centre-back after The Telegraph linked the Toon with Stones. This left the Goodison Park faithful discussing the player (via @ToffeeTVEFC).

The English defender left Goodison Park for City in the summer of  2016, when the Manchester club paid a whopping £47.5 million to acquire his services (per BBC), but fans are not keen on the idea of a homecoming.

This season, Stones has been the sixth-worst performer for Pep Guardiola’s outfit in the Premier League with a 6.68/10 average rating (per WhoScored).

Furthermore, despite the 26-year-old being a centre-back, he has made only seventh-most tackles per league game on average in City’s squad (1.2) and only the 14th-most interceptions per game (0.7) (per WhoScored).

As can be seen in these responses from Everton supporters, they are desperate for Carlo Ancelotti to not attempt to bring the defender back to Merseyside from Manchester.
